Drug Facts
Sodium fluoride 0.02% (0.01% w/v fluoride ion)
Anticavity
aids in the prevention of dental cavities
Keep out of reach of children. If more than used for rinsing is accidentally sw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
Adults 18 years of age and older:
water, glycerin, PEG-40 hydrogenated castor oil, citric acid, sodium hydroxide, sodium chlorite, menthol, citrus lemon peel oil, Mentha piperita oil, sodium benzoate, sucralose, xylitol, sodium bicarbonate
